Transaction 77b577c6cf69c6f4f28848e80d745ecc81529a93fa90ec1976f6b468c33eb9be

1 Input
2 Outputs
  • 77b577c6cf69c6f4f28848e80d745ecc81529a93fa90ec1976f6b468c33eb9be:0
  • value  1970852
    address  3KWDHmJQKGf3eHCmz3EVBgES3VFk4Hpe3e
  • 77b577c6cf69c6f4f28848e80d745ecc81529a93fa90ec1976f6b468c33eb9be:1
  • value  26512264
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C